"Our Lady of Shoes", possibly intended to be the Virgin Mary, sits on a pile of shoes and holds several shoes in her hands.
The statue was originally located at the Port of San Diego building. It was later moved to the City Administration building. In 2009 it was moved to Mount Hope Cemetery in a section of the cemetery that is home to many indigent dead, including immigrants who died while trying to cross the border.

Text: "OUR LADY OF SHOES"
"NUESTRA SRA. DE LOS ZAPATOS"
STATUE PRESENTED BY
MAYOR JORGE CARLOS OBREGON
OF OUR SISTER CITY OF LEON, MEXICO
TO
THE HONORABLE SUSAN GOLDING
MAYOR
CITY OF SAN DIEGO
APRIL 26, 1999
